Checkout Field Manager (Checkout Manager) for WooCommerce <= 7.8.5 - Missing Authorization to Unauthenticated Arbitrary Attachment Deletion

Vulnerability Description

The Checkout Field Manager (Checkout Manager) for WooCommerce pl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to authorization bypass in versions up to, and including, 7.8.5. This is due to the plugin not properly verifying that a user is authorized to delete an attachment combined with flawed guest order ownership validation.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to delete attachments associated with guest orders using only the publicly available wooccm_upload nonce and attachment ID.
